Expenses for a Psychiatric Evaluation
A psychiatric evaluation is an important action in figuring out if a person has a mental disorder or requires treatment for a psychological health condition. A psychiatric examination is usually finished by a psychiatrist, who is a medical physician who has actually gone through extra training in the field of psychiatry to end up being a professional in treating behavioral symptoms of psychological health problems. Throughout a psychiatric assessment, the psychiatrist will analyze the patient's history and symptoms. They will ask concerns about the patient's family history, their present medications and any previous psychiatric treatments they have gone through. The psychiatric examination will likewise include an interview and standardized composed questionnaires. Sometimes, the psychiatric evaluation may need imaging or blood tests.
Numerous aspects can affect how much a psychiatric assessment expenses. For example, the place of a psychiatrist's office can affect prices as some psychiatrists lie in major cities where lease and living expenses are greater than other locations. Moreover, the experience of a psychiatrist can contribute in how much they charge for their services. Those who have more years of experience in the field may charge more than those who have less time on the task.
Another element that affects a psychiatric evaluation's cost is the type of insurance protection an individual has. According to Dr. Lieberman, "Some psychologists accept insurance coverage and use a sliding fee scale, so that the rate of the mental examination adjusts according to your earnings." In addition, neighborhood mental health centers typically supply services at a reduced rate.

Just like any health care visit, the cost of a psychiatric assessment can vary depending upon insurance protection and the service provider's costs. In basic, a psychiatrist will charge between $80 to $250 per session without insurance. However, there are methods to reduce the costs of an examination.
One choice is to look for out a psychiatrist who operates at a clinic, university, or school. These companies can provide a sliding scale cost based on income, which is an affordable service for those on tight spending plans.
Another solution is to discover a community mental health center that offers psychiatric services for a low charge or totally free of charge. These facilities goal to make psychological health care accessible for everybody, and their services are usually lower than private practices.
